Last night the Vancouver Canucks were hosting the Seattle Kraken, in what finished as a 6-5 win for the Canucks in a shootout.
Things have not exactly been going the Canucks way this season, and hearing that two of their best players want out, just makes it worse for Canucks fans. Last night (before they eventually won) a play basically summed up how the season has went.
During the game the Canucks goaltender Spencer Martin gave up the worst goal of his career and probably the worst goal of the season.
Seattle Kraken's Jared McCann looked as though he was going to dump the puck into the zone from center ice, instead it was a shot on net and just went right past the unsuspecting Martin.
This was the first goal of the game.
